What Is Full-Arch Substitute?
Full-arch replacement is an oral treatment designed to recover an entire arch of missing out on teeth, typically in the top or reduced jaw. This procedure entails using oral implants or a fixed prosthesis, which can dramatically boost your dental function and aesthetic appearance.
If you're missing out on most or all of your teeth, this choice could be ideal for you, as it provides a steady and sturdy service.
During the treatment, your dental practitioner will assess your jawbone's health and wellness and structure. If required, they'll execute bone implanting to ensure there's enough assistance for the implants.

You'll then wait for the implants to incorporate with the bone, a process called osseointegration, which can take a number of months.
Once healing is complete, your dental professional will certainly affix the custom-made prosthetic teeth to the implants. This method not just restores your smile yet additionally helps preserve your jawbone's integrity.

Conveniences of Full-Arch Replacement
Picking a full-arch substitute includes numerous advantages that can considerably improve your lifestyle.
Most importantly, you'll experience boosted feature; consuming and speaking become a lot easier with a secure, tooth-supported structure. You won't have to stress over loose dentures sliding or causing discomfort during meals.
Cosmetically, full-arch replacements can substantially enhance your confidence. With a natural-looking smile, you'll feel more comfy mingling and involving with others. This can cause enhanced self-confidence and an extra positive expectation on life.
Additionally, full-arch substitutes are created to last, giving you with a long-lasting option for missing out on teeth. Unlike traditional dentures, which might require constant adjustments, these replacements often require much less upkeep over time.

Dangers of Full-Arch Replacement
While the advantages of full-arch replacements are compelling, it is very important to weigh the risks that include the procedure. One significant danger is the possibility for infection. After surgical treatment, there's constantly a chance that bacteria might get in the medical site, causing difficulties.
You may likewise experience bleeding, which, while normally workable, can often require additional treatment.
One more problem is nerve damage. Throughout the treatment, neighboring nerves can be influenced, causing feeling numb or pain. This may fix with time, however sometimes, it can bring about long-term problems.
In addition, you could face complications related to the implants themselves. These can include helping to loosen, fracture, or failing of the prosthetic, requiring extra surgical procedures.
Finally, do not neglect the opportunity of an undesirable aesthetic end result. Your brand-new arch may not meet your expectations, resulting in discontentment and the requirement for adjustments.
It's vital to go over these dangers completely with your dental specialist to ensure you're making a notified decision. Recognizing these potential drawbacks will help you evaluate them versus the benefits and establish if a full-arch replacement is right for you.
